Best Cold-Weather Hikes in the Mountain West
The winter can be a fantastic time for hiking in the Mountain West region, as long as you dress for the occasion and bring enough supplies. Here are three hikes to include in your cold-weather plans. Corona Arch Trail: Moab, Utah This three-mile hike lets you marvel at some of the natural structures known as the Moab Arches. The summer is a particularly hot time to explore this trail. That’s because it has few shady areas, save for a few rocky overhangs that give shade in the afternoon. Scheduling a cold-weather trip here lets you escape sweltering temperatures, plus beat the crowds the warmer weather often attracts.
